Reading the Terms: What Actually Decides the Value
The headline bonus number tells you very little on its own. What separates a generous offer from a trap is the wagering requirement attached to it. These are commercial terms set by each operator, and they typically land somewhere between 20x and 65x the bonus amount. As an example, a £50 bonus at 35x wagering means you must stake £1,750 in total before you can withdraw any winnings generated from that bonus. Do that multiplication before you get excited about a big number.

We also noted that gambling with credit cards has been banned in Great Britain since April 2020, so every operator on this list accepts debit cards and e-wallets instead. Stake limits for online slots were tightened in 2025, with a £5 per spin cap and £2 for players aged 18 to 24. These rules apply across all UKGC-licensed sites, so they will not vary from one brand to another.
